Corrosion Resistance and Longevity of China's FRP Manhole Covers

China's FRP (Fiber Reinforced Plastic) manhole covers have garnered attention for their exceptional corrosion resistance and durability, particularly in urban environments prone to chemical exposure and harsh weather. Unlike traditional materials such as cast iron or concrete, FRP composites are inherently non-reactive, making them highly resistant to acids, alkalis, salts, and other corrosive agents. This property is crucial in industrial areas, coastal regions, and wastewater treatment facilities, where manhole covers face constant challenges from moisture and pollutants.

The longevity of these covers is further enhanced by their structural integrity and design innovations. Manufacturers in China often incorporate advanced resin systems and fiber reinforcements, such as glass or carbon fibers, to create lightweight yet robust products. This not only reduces the risk of rust and degradation but also minimizes maintenance needs over decades. For instance, FRP manhole covers have been reported to last over 30 years in demanding conditions, outlasting many conventional alternatives that may require frequent replacements.

In practical applications, the corrosion resistance directly translates to cost savings and environmental benefits. By avoiding material breakdown, FRP manhole covers reduce the release of harmful substances into the soil and waterways, aligning with sustainability goals. Moreover, their lightweight nature simplifies installation and handling, contributing to overall longevity through reduced physical stress. As a result, these covers have become a preferred choice in modern infrastructure projects across China, showcasing how material science can address both durability and ecological concerns effectively.

Lightweight and Easy Installation Benefits of FRP Manhole Covers in China

In urban China's bustling infrastructure projects, FRP (Fiber Reinforced Polymer) manhole covers are gaining traction for their lightweight advantage. Weighing just 25-30% of traditional cast iron or concrete covers, these products drastically reduce handling and transport costs, slashing logistical headaches for contractors. This feather-like quality isn't just convenient—it's a game-changer for aging maintenance teams, significantly lowering injury risks during installation and upkeep, especially in crowded cities like Shanghai or Beijing where every pound matters in tight spaces.

What truly sets FRP covers apart is their installation speed and simplicity—no heavy machinery or complex tools needed. In practice, a two-person crew can often swap out an old cover in under 10 minutes, compared to the half-hour or more for heavier alternatives. This ease extends to retrofitting older systems; many Chinese municipalities report seamless integration with existing sewer frameworks, saving both time and budget. It's not an exaggeration to say that this straightforward process has turned once-disruptive maintenance into a swift, almost routine task.

Moreover, the lightweight nature translates into long-term savings beyond initial setup. Reduced structural strain on surrounding pavement means fewer repairs and extended service life, a key benefit in China's climate with its seasonal temperature swings. Users from southern Guangzhou to northern Harbin note how FRP covers resist corrosion and wear, maintaining integrity without the constant reinforcement heavier materials demand. In essence, this combination of lightness and simple fitting offers a sustainable edge that's reshaping urban planning priorities across the country.
